JWorld@TW the best professional Java site in Taiwan
      註冊 | 登入 | 全文檢索 | 排行榜  

» JWorld@TW » Java 新手區  

按列印兼容模式列印這個話題 列印話題    把這個話題寄給朋友 寄給朋友    訂閱主題
reply to topicthreaded modego to previous topicgo to next topic
本主題所含的標籤
無標籤
作者 請問這題該如何下手
stanleyiam0103





發文: 32
積分: 0
於 2018-06-22 03:31 user profilesend a private message to userreply to postreply to postsearch all posts byselect and copy to clipboard. 
ie only, sorry for netscape users:-)add this post to my favorite list


各位前輩好
這題我實在沒什麼頭緒,可能是我會的東西還沒那麼足夠。
請問能給一點指示嗎


reply to postreply to post
作者 Re:請問這題該如何下手 [Re:stanleyiam0103]
kentyeh





發文: 643
積分: 6
於 2018-06-22 06:18 user profilesend a private message to userreply to postreply to postsearch all posts byselect and copy to clipboard. 
ie only, sorry for netscape users:-)add this post to my favorite list
這題就是 有一直線 y=4x+2 , 當y=19時 x=(19-2)÷4=4.25,
因為你要求x為整數,如果小數點剛好等於 0.5,則前後兩數距離相等,因為4.25的小數不是0.5做4捨5入,所以是4,
同樣的 5,864 → (5,864-2)÷4=1465.5,小數點剛好等於 0.5,答案為前後兩整數
1
2
3
4
5
6
7
8
9
10
11
//所以第1步是
var value = (N-2)÷4 求值
//然後再找出小數點的部分
var fraction = value - Math.floor(value);
 
if(fraction == 0.5){
    //4捨5入會進位,所以-1是另一個值
    System.out.printf("Values are %d and %d.",Math.round(value)-1,Math.round(value));
}else{
   System.out.printf("Value is %d.",Math.round(value));
}

stanleyiam0103 wrote:


各位前輩好
這題我實在沒什麼頭緒,可能是我會的東西還沒那麼足夠。
請問能給一點指示嗎


reply to postreply to post
作者 Re:請問這題該如何下手 [Re:kentyeh]
stanleyiam0103





發文: 32
積分: 0
於 2018-06-22 11:16 user profilesend a private message to userreply to postreply to postsearch all posts byselect and copy to clipboard. 
ie only, sorry for netscape users:-)add this post to my favorite list
不好意思看得不是很懂
能否再多給點指示?
請問為甚麼
小數點剛好等於 0.5,答案會為前後兩整數?


stanleyiam0103 edited on 2018-06-22 11:40
reply to postreply to post
作者 Re:請問這題該如何下手 [Re:stanleyiam0103]
kentyeh





發文: 643
積分: 6
於 2018-06-22 15:26 user profilesend a private message to userreply to postreply to postsearch all posts byselect and copy to clipboard. 
ie only, sorry for netscape users:-)add this post to my favorite list
stanleyiam0103 wrote:
不好意思看得不是很懂
能否再多給點指示?
請問為甚麼
小數點剛好等於 0.5,答案會為前後兩整數?

你思考一下 0.5 最近的整數是那一個?
不就是 0 或 是 1 (0.5四捨五入後是1)
所以當小數為 0.5 時,例如 1,465.5 的前後兩數就是 1,465 與 1,466 (就是你給的範例)


reply to postreply to post
作者 Re:請問這題該如何下手 [Re:stanleyiam0103]
clock

小時候在看國外測試機器人的影片



發文: 65
積分: 0
於 2018-06-23 07:49 user profilesend a private message to userreply to postreply to postsearch all posts byselect and copy to clipboard. 
ie only, sorry for netscape users:-)add this post to my favorite list
題目是不是找出
4K+2大於或等於19的最小K 整數值
與4k+2小於或等於19的最大K整數值

然後比較這兩個整數值
找出哪個比較接近19


reply to postreply to post
c:你好像很喜歡研究機械產品
X:我從小就跟博士做研究
c:哪位博士
X:南宮博士
» JWorld@TW »  Java 新手區

reply to topicthreaded modego to previous topicgo to next topic
  已讀文章
  新的文章
  被刪除的文章
Jump to the top of page

JWorld@TW 本站商標資訊

Powered by Powerful JuteForum® Version Jute 1.5.8